Heard of Slim Whitman's passing this morning. Very sad news.

Slim was one of the last of the old "countrypolitan" crooners, as opposed to the hell-raising, booze-addled rednecks you see so much of today. He was a dying breed, and will be missed.

He famously said..."I'd like people to remember me as having a nice voice and a clean suit".

RIP Slim.
